Actress Mallika Sherawat believes that after watching her work in upcoming film "Dirty Politics", filmmakers will start offering her performance-oriented roles.
"This happens only few times in a career of an actor...when they are offered roles which are glamorous as well as performance-oriented. 'Dirty Politics' is a mixture of both," Mallika said at the film's music launch here Tuesday.
She has high hopes from the movie, which is directed by K.C. Bokadia.
"I'm really hoping that after this movie, my fans like it, critics like it, serious directors take a note of it and then offer me performance-oriented parts and not only glamour-oriented parts," the "Maiyya maiyya" girl added.
"Dirty Politics" also features Naseeruddin Shah, Anupam Kher, Jackie Shroff, Ashutosh Rana and Rajpal Yadav. The film will hit the screens Feb 13.
